Definitions from Wiktionary (concassé)
▸ noun: (cooking) Food (fish, fruit, vegetables, etc) that has been coarsely chopped or cut into large pieces.
▸ verb: (cooking) To roughly chop or cut (a tomato) into pieces after removing its seeds/core and skin.
